About Wang Ji

Wang Ji is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Civil and Structural Engineering, Materials Chemistry and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 56 papers that have together received 618 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Railway Engineering and Dynamics (9 papers), Photonic and Optical Devices (7 papers), Asphalt Pavement Performance Evaluation (6 papers), Advanced Fiber Optic Sensors (6 papers), Perovskite Materials and Applications (4 papers), Structural Behavior of Reinforced Concrete (4 papers), Optical Network Technologies (3 papers) and Geotechnical Engineering and Underground Structures (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in General Engineering (52 citations), Civil and Structural Engineering (231 citations), Mechanical Engineering (215 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(190 citations) and Inorganic Chemistry (46 citations). Wang Ji has collaborated with scholars based in China, United Kingdom and Taiwan. Frequent co-authors include Juanjuan Ren, Shijie Deng, Kai Wei, Haolan Li, Liang Gao, Yunlin Chen, Jun Yan, Li Pei, Jingjing Zheng and Jianshuai Wang. Their work appears in journals such as Construction and Building Materials, Optical Fiber Technology, Measurement, Journal of Solid State Chemistry and Optical Materials.
